Performs clerical tasks; serves as a receptionist, files paperwork, opens and maintains files, schedules, and does related work as required.
DISTINGUISHING FEATURES OF THE CLASS
The administrative work of this class is performed in accordance with a prescribed routine. This position performs basic administrative duties with increasing levels of skill and initiative.
JOB FUNCTIONS
Processes financial and non-financial reporting orders, assuring that all information is correct and up-to-date; Updates computer case files as necessary. Sends out copies of appropriate documents to parties; Review cases for financial information; Reviews moneys on hold and determines if it should be released; Accepts payments and post to appropriate account; Retrieve daily mail from post office and sends outgoing mail at the end of the day; Update filing with case documents Answers telephone and relays information as needed; Orders office supplies and verifies receipt; Contact other courts regarding arrears issues, upon request; Addresses inquiries from the public and assists them accordingly Performs a wide variety of duties related to above tasks. Other miscellaneous duties as requested
P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S
Must have the ability to record, convey, and present information, explain procedures, and follow instructions; Must be able to sit for long periods of time with frequent periods of standing, walking. Occasional climbing of ladders/step stools, twisting, reaching, pulling, and pushing required for obtaining files, doing inspections or other job duties; Dexterity requirements range from simple to complex movements of fingers/hands, legs/feet, or torso to carry out job duties; Sedentary work with occasional lifting, 15-20 pounds; Must be able to pay close attention to detail and concentrate on work.
REQUIRED
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S and
ABILITIES
Knowledge of office terminology, procedures and equipment, and of business arithmetic and English; knowledge of word processing and database software; ability to learn new computer programs; ability to understand and follow oral and written directions; ability to multi-task; ability to get along well with others; ability to write legibly; clerical aptitude; accuracy; mental alertness; tact and courtesy. The Administrative Clerk must be both willing and able to keep client information in a completely confidential and professional manner. MINIMUM EXPERIENCE and
TRAINING
Completion of a high school diploma or GED certificate, including or supplemented by courses in office technology; or any equivalent combination of experience and training which provides the required knowledge, skills and abilities.
